Deterministic entanglement of ions in thermal states of motion
We give a detailed description of the implementation of a Mølmer–Sørensen gate entangling two 40Ca ions using a bichromatic laser beam near-resonant with a quadrupole transition. By amplitude pulse shaping and compensation of ac-Stark shifts we achieve a fast gate operation without compromising the error rate.
